Material and Design Costs - The cost for materials and design can range from $200 to $1,000 depending on the ramp type and complexity, such as standard or custom designs.
Installation Fees - Labor costs for installing a wheelchair ramp typically fall between $300 and $1,500, influenced by ramp length and site conditions.
Permitting and Additional Expenses - Permitting fees and related expenses may add $50 to $300 to the overall cost, varying by local regulations and project scope.
Total Project Costs - Overall, the total expense for wheelchair ramp installation services generally ranges from $600 to $3,000, depending on materials, size, and compl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of wheelchair ramps are available for installation? Local service providers typically offer various options such as portable, modular, and custom-built ramps to suit different accessibility needs.
How long does a wheelchair ramp installation usually take? The duration of installation can vary depending on the type and complexity of the ramp, but most projects are completed within a few hours to a day.
Are there specific building codes or regulations for wheelchair ramp installation? Regulations can differ by location; contacting local pros can provide guidance on applicable codes and standards in Urbana, IL and nearby areas.
What materials are commonly used for wheelchair ramps?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and steel, chosen based on durability, aesthetics, and suitability for the installation environment.
Can existing structures be modified to add a wheelchair ramp? Yes, many service providers can modify or adapt existing structures to accommodate a wheelchair ramp, depending on the site conditions.
